Up to one in 5 of us is neurodivergent (such as ADHD, autistic, or AuDHD) and many of us self-identify or are diagnosed formally in adulthood. This means we may not have had the chance to fully understand ourselves and what we need during our earlier years. I know from my research, that neurodivergent people say they can spend valuable time in therapy educating their therapist about neurodivergence. I offer neurodivergence affirming therapy so that all of your experiences can be understood without you having to justify or explain your neurodivergence.
